Lurbinectedin (Lurbinectedin), this innovative anti-cancer drug, brings new treatment hope to patients with small cell lung cancer, especially those with metastatic disease who have progressed after platinum-based chemotherapy. By interfering with the DNA function of cancer cells, it effectively curbs the growth and spread of tumors and is regarded as a major breakthrough in the field of anti-cancer.
However, like other anticancer drugs, rubicatin may be associated with some side effects. Patients should pay special attention when using it and promptly report any discomfort to the medical team.
Common side effects of rubicatin include, but are not limited to:
Decreased blood cell counts: This may lead to problems such as anemia, susceptibility to infection, or bleeding.
Respiratory symptoms: such as cough, difficulty breathing, etc.
Gastrointestinal discomfort: including nausea, vomiting, loss of appetite, diarrhea or constipation.
Urinary system symptoms: such as thirst, increased urination, etc.
Muscle or joint pain: and a general feeling of fatigue.
In addition, blood tests may show abnormalities. This is not a complete list of side effects, and patients may experience other side effects not listed while using it.
